Demeter Erde, an Earth elf, recalls her past in Maladoreias before it was destroyed by a meteor. She fled with her younger brother Bramble and they have struggled to adjust in their new home of Arkadia. Bramble has embraced the human culture while Demeter hopes to preserve their elf traditions. Bramble owns a successful flower shop and is dating River Vesi's sister Lake. River is a Water elf who was formerly in love with Princess Anne in Maladoreias. Prince Nemo is working to encourage economic growth in Arkadia and help the elf families integrate, such as by allowing River to gain nobility if he opens two successful businesses.
